Go Texans and Tailor Made Band at Rodeo
Jasper well represented at Houston Show

Courtesy photo THE JASPER COUNTY AREA GO TEXAN cook team showed city folk how to do barbecue right.They brought home three trophies from the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o World's Champion Bar-B-Que contest. Pictured are Dicky Marris,Terry Causey, Cecil Wright, Leon Kelso, Ronnie Billingsly, Carolyn Burge, Frances McDaniels, Janette Nolan, Hugh (Dwayne) Terry, Connie Rowles, Christine Moss, Jennifer Hughes, Judy Wright and Billy Rowles.
Jasper's own Tailor Made Band (TMB) played the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o Barbecue Cook Off recently. They introduced their new sax man, Link Davis Jr., a three time Grammy Award winner.

Cecil Wright and the Jasper County Go Texan Team won grand champion in the chicken category, grand champion Go Texan and second runner up overall, out of 372 teams competing.

TMB will perform April 6 at 8 p.m. at Banita Creek Hall in Nacogdoches, and opening night May 9 at the Jasper Lions' Club Rodeo.
